The Biggest Modding Site Around Wants To Make Installing Mods As Easy As Using Spotify
Nexus Mods is pursuing a new initiative to simplify the installation of game modifications, aiming for a streamlined experience comparable to using Spotify.

The story so far
PC gamers stand to gain a frictionless modification process that removes technical hurdles, effectively shifting the standard from manual configuration to a "browse, click, and play" model. PCGamesN, Rock Paper Shotgun, TechPowerUp, and Kotaku report that Nexus Mods owners are pushing for a platform that balances ease of use with the depth of a tool like GitHub.
The current initiative reflects a corporate commitment to minimizing user effort, though the specific technical implementation remains unfinalized. While developers describe the goal as making modding "Spotify-easy," coverage does not yet specify a release timeline for these tools or which titles will support this simplified integration first.
